Spring practice is wrapping up for most college football programs, including the Wyoming Cowboys, who concluded their spring drills on April 16. But it is never too early to start looking ahead to the upcoming college football season. On Thursday, ESPN.com posted some early preseason rankings by their college football experts. Two of ESPN.com's senior writers, Ivan Maisel and Pat Forde, both had the Wyoming Cowboys in their preseason Top 25 rankings.

Maisel picked the Cowboys No. 21, while Forde placed the Pokes in the No. 25 spot in his rankings. Wyoming was the only Mountain West Conference school selected by either Maisel or Forde.

Wyoming returns 19 starters and 48 letterwinners from last year's team that concluded the season with a 7-5 record and a 24-21 victory over UCLA in the 2004 Pioneer PureVision Las Vegas Bowl.
